This little 2004 Australian gem gave Abbie Cornish her breakout role as Heidi, a precocious sixteen-year-old who, after succumbing to the advances of her mother’s boyfriend, leaves a toxic home environment to create a life for herself in the country. “Somersault”Ĭate Shortland’s poignant debut is one of the most criminally under-seen movies of the past decade.
